Frequently Asked Questions

What is the CareGrader rating for CALDER WOODS?

CALDER WOODS in BEAUMONT, Texas has a CareGrader grade of B (Good), with a composite score of 82 out of 100. This grade is based on health inspections, staffing levels, quality measures, and penalty history from official CMS government data.

What is the CMS star rating for CALDER WOODS?

CALDER WOODS has an overall CMS star rating of 4 out of 5, a health inspection rating of 4/5, and a staffing rating of 4/5. CareGrader combines this with additional data to calculate an A-F grade.

How many health deficiencies does CALDER WOODS have?

CALDER WOODS has 17 health deficiencies on record from CMS health inspection surveys. Deficiencies are rated from A (minimal harm potential) to L (immediate jeopardy, widespread). View the full inspection timeline above for details on each deficiency.

How many beds does CALDER WOODS have?

CALDER WOODS has 46 certified beds with approximately 31 current residents (67% occupancy). The facility is located at 7080 CALDER, BEAUMONT, Texas 77706. It is a non profit - corporation facility.
